20 photos: Human tower in Catalonia
Teams of up to 500 men, women and children compete to build the tallest human tower, which can be as many as 10 levels tall, in Tarragona, Spain. The tradition in Catalonia, Spain, dates back to the end of the 18th century Photograph: David Oliete/Barcroft Media

20 photos: Iberian Peninsula at night
The Iberian peninsula at night as seen from the International Space Station. The entire Iberian Peninsula, which includes Spain, Portugal and Andorra can be seen illuminated at night as also part of France can be seen at the top of the image and the Strait of Gibraltar at bottom, with a very small portion of Morocco noticeable near the lower right corner of the image Photograph: NASA/EPA
